In the Alpine Mountaineering Package, you will receive training in all 3 Standard levels of Feuerstein's Instrumental Enrichment Program. Here are the 5 sections of Level 3 and what brain functions they work on:

Orientation in Space 2: provides clients practice in the use of stable systems of reference. For example, geographical concepts such as compass points, coordinates, and graphs.  

Numerical Progressions: helps clients search for and find relationships between separate objects or events. Students draw accurate conclusions regarding the rules and formulae of progressions. As the client works on this the instrument increases their ability to compare, and use inductive and deductive reasoning.

Transitive Relations: requires clients to deal with relationships that exist in ordered sets, and figure out differences between set members. These difference are described by the terms like “greater than,” “less than,” and “equal to.”  It helps clients improve their reasoning skills.

Syllogisms: Through the tasks of Syllogisms, clients gain the ability to discriminate between valid and invalid conclusions and between possible and inevitable outcomes. The instrument fosters inferential and abstract thinking.

Representational Stencil Design: consists of tasks in which clients must mentally construct a design. The completion of the tasks requires a complex series of steps. Looking at a design and the different pieces that create it, the client must put the pieces in the right order in their head to recreate the design.  This last instrument uses all of the brain functions that you were building throughout the rest of the program.

All sections (or Instruments as they are called) create a fun and engaging way to improve your brain function and ability to think.

3 Positive Psychology Coaching Programs

 

In the Alpine Mountaineering Program you get access to all 3 of our Positive Psychology Coaching Programs.

  1. Maximizing your Strengths-  be able to recognize your strengths, use them to help with your weaknesses, and learn how to make sure that your strengths aren't overbearing for others.
  2. Creating More Resilience-Resilience in life is about training your to pay attention to the situation, evaluate your beliefs and perspective about the situation, and developing strategies at allow you to deal with the situation in a health way.
  3. Meaning and Valued Living- Learn to feel more like your life as a sense of purpose, and that that sense of purpose meaningful to you and is aligned with your values as a human being.
